Forget Apartments—This Skoda Kodiaq Might Be the Roomiest Part of Your Day

Fact first: The average size of a Mumbai 2BHK apartment is about 700–800 sq. ft., often shared by 3–5 people. Meanwhile, the new Skoda Kodiaq offers seven seats, 270-liter boot space (expandable to 2005 liters with rows folded), and some very clever design touches. So while it’s not technically larger than your flat, it might just feel that way.

Life Upgrade on Wheels

After years of living in a cramped 2BHK in Mumbai, the Skoda Kodiaq feels like an unexpected luxury. No, we didn’t actually move into the car. But given how much time we spend stuck in traffic or escaping the city for weekend getaways, it’s practically our second home.

For families like ours juggling tight roads, tighter homes, and chaotic schedules, the Kodiaq offers a rare thing in Mumbai: breathing room.

From Living Room to Car Cabin: The Kodiaq’s Magic

The real magic of the Skoda Kodiaq lies in its use of space. Step inside, and you feel like you’ve walked into a thoughtfully designed studio apartment—minus the nosy neighbors.

  • Seven Seats, Still Space to Breathe: Even with all three rows up, there’s room in the boot for groceries and backpacks. Fold the third row down, and suddenly you’ve got space for a stroller, weekend luggage, and even that yoga mat you swore you’d start using.
  • Hidden Storage Galore: Skoda has studied the Indian habit of keeping “just in case” things. From deep door bins to center console trays, every inch is used smartly.
  • Panoramic Sunroof Vibes: A feature often dismissed as a luxury feels like a necessity here. It floods the cabin with light and makes the car feel even roomier than it is.
  • Stretch Out, Everyone: Legroom in the second row is generous, and even the third-row passengers won’t feel punished. In city traffic or on highways, this means fewer complaints from the backseat crew.

More Than Just Space: Smart Features That Matter

It’s not just about size. The Skoda Kodiaq is packed with features that make life in and out of traffic smoother.

  • Automatic Parking: Mumbai parking is a nightmare. This system helps you squeeze into tight spots without breaking a sweat.
  • Infotainment That Gets You: The touchscreen interface is intuitive, connects quickly to smartphones, and the sound quality is rich. Podcasts, maps, or music—the experience is seamless.
  • Comfort-First Seats: Whether it’s a two-hour school run or a six-hour trip to Lonavala, the Kodiaq keeps your spine happy.
  • Fuel-Efficient for Its Size: Given Mumbai’s stop-start traffic, the Kodiaq’s efficiency is pleasantly surprising. According to Autocar India, real-world mileage often hits 11-12 km/l in mixed driving.

Who Is This For?

If you’re a family in Mumbai juggling school drops, groceries, weekend trips, and the occasional IKEA haul, the Skoda Kodiaq is worth a long look. It may not replace your apartment, but it might just become the favorite “room” in your life.

Final Word

The Skoda Kodiaq brings a slice of spacious comfort into the chaos of city life. It’s smart, surprisingly nimble, and generously equipped. In a city where every square foot is a premium, this SUV offers something rare: a little breathing room, wherever you go.
